Li₃FeO₁F₄ is a mixed-anion lithium iron oxide fluoride compound belonging to the family of fluoride-based ionic conductors and potential cathode materials for advanced battery systems. This is primarily a research-phase material investigated for solid-state and all-solid-state lithium-ion batteries, where the combination of fluoride and oxide anions offers the potential for improved ionic conductivity and electrochemical stability compared to conventional oxide cathodes. Engineers consider this material class when developing next-generation energy storage systems requiring higher energy density, enhanced thermal stability, or solid electrolyte compatibility.
